A fob that has stopped working is usually one of three things: a flat cell, a fob that has lost its pairing, or a receiver in the vehicle that has genuinely failed. The first two are ordinary work done at the kerb. The third is auto electrics and belongs to a garage, and you will be told which one you have rather than sold a fob that will not fix it.
Pairing happens where the vehicle stands, with no need to drive anywhere. Extra fobs for a household or a crew are worth doing at the same time, because the second one on the same visit costs much less than the same fob on another day. Registration and ID get checked against the plate first, as with any automotive work.
One local note. On vehicles that live outdoors on a yard or a driveway all year, an intermittent fob is sometimes not the fob at all but a door lock that has picked up enough dust and corrosion that the actuator is fighting it, so the door does not respond even though the signal arrived. Mention if the vehicle sits outside and whether the driver's door has been stiff, because that changes what gets looked at first.

The remote works about half the time. Replace it?+
Maybe, or the door lock is. On a vehicle that lives outdoors, a dusty or corroded actuator can leave a door that does not respond even though the signal arrived, and it gets blamed on the fob. Say whether the vehicle sits outside and whether the driver's door has been stiff, and that gets checked first.
